Hanoi (VNA) – A China Coast Guard ship with 101 officers and crewmembers aboard docked at Chua Ve port in the north-eastern city of Hai Phong on November 10, starting its f💞our-day visit to the city. 

The visit aims to strengthen the friendship and cooperation between the armies of Vietnam and China in general and their coast guard forces in particular. 

This is the first trip to Vietnam by a China Coast Guard ship as part of the cooperation programme signed between the coast guard forces. 

During their visit, the Chinese officers and crewmembers will pay a courtesy call on leaders of the Hai Phong People’s Committee, hold talks with Vietnam’s Coast Guard officers and participate in sporting activities with Vietnamese soldiers of the Coast Guard Region 1. 

They ꦬwill also go for tours of tourist sites in Hai Phong city and the U♔NESCO-recognised Ha Long Bay.-VNA

Lawmakers pass revised law on product quality

The National Assembly on June 18 passed the law amending and supplementing a number of articles of the Law on Product and Goods Quality, with 408 out of 420 participating deputies voting in favour, accounting for 85.36% of the total.
